Abstract: We consider an electron, spin 1/2, minimally coupled to the quantized radiation field in the nonrelativistic approximation, a situation defined by the Pauli-Fierz Hamiltonian . There is no external potential and fibers as according to the total momentum . We prove that the ground state subspace of is two-fold degenerate provided the charge and the total momentum are sufficiently small. We also establish that the total angular momentum of the ground state subspace is and study the case of a confining external potential.
